We're suckers for Viva Piñata around here. So sue us.

Rare's community manager George Kelion posted a nice little holiday gift over on the NeoGAF forums: A set of desktop backgrounds featuring piñatas in various scenes from classic film. They can be yours for the low, low price of...well, just click on them below.


EDIT: You can access the high-resolution wallpapers on the Viva Piñata: Trouble in Paradise image gallery.
